Why More Cities Are Investing in Public Fitness Parks

Across the world, cities are redefining the concept of urban wellness.
From Asia to Europe and North America, public fitness parks are emerging as a powerful symbol of health-oriented city planning.
These open spaces, equipped with outdoor gym equipment and recreational areas, are designed to make fitness accessible to everyone — anytime, anywhere.

As urban populations grow and sedentary lifestyles increase, more local governments are realizing that promoting physical activity is not just a health issue — it’s a social investment.
This article explores why cities are investing in public fitness parks, how they benefit communities, and what the trend means for the future of urban living.


1. The Rise of the Urban Wellness Movement

Modern cities are facing a paradox: while technology and convenience make life easier, they also contribute to physical inactivity.
Public health experts have identified sedentary lifestyles as one of the top global health risks, linked to obesity, diabetes, and cardiovascular diseases.

In response, many cities are turning public spaces into fitness-friendly environments — integrating exercise zones, jogging tracks, and community gyms into parks and recreational areas.
This movement aligns with a global shift toward preventive healthcare and urban well-being, where fitness is viewed as a right, not a luxury.


2. Accessibility: Making Fitness Universal

One of the greatest strengths of public fitness parks is universal access.
Unlike private gyms that require membership fees, these parks are free, inclusive, and open to people of all ages and backgrounds.

Key accessibility features include:

  • Outdoor gym stations with equipment powered by body weight.
  • Multi-generational areas for seniors, adults, and children.
  • Wheelchair-accessible designs for users with mobility challenges.
  • Strategic locations near residential zones and public transportation hubs.

By breaking financial and social barriers, fitness parks make health an achievable goal for everyone.


3. Community Engagement and Social Connection

Public fitness parks are not just about exercise — they’re about community building.
They foster a sense of belonging, encourage interaction, and transform urban spaces into hubs of social wellness.

Sociological studies show that people are more likely to maintain healthy habits when they exercise in a social environment.
Fitness parks encourage:

  • Group workouts and outdoor classes.
  • Family activities that blend recreation with fitness.
  • Informal support networks among regular visitors.

In many cities, local governments collaborate with fitness instructors, NGOs, and wellness startups to organize free weekly sessions, turning parks into dynamic centers of public engagement.


4. Economic and Environmental Benefits

Investing in public fitness parks offers a high return on investment — not only in terms of public health but also economics and sustainability.

a. Reducing Healthcare Costs

Regular exercise helps prevent chronic diseases, which translates into significant long-term savings in public healthcare expenditure.

b. Revitalizing Underused Spaces

Transforming neglected areas into vibrant parks improves property values and local economies.
Neighborhoods with accessible green spaces often see higher community satisfaction and reduced crime rates.

c. Supporting Green Urban Planning

Public fitness parks promote eco-friendly design by integrating solar-powered lighting, recycled materials, and natural landscaping.
They represent a sustainable model of urban development that benefits both people and the planet.


5. Encouraging Preventive Health Behavior

Cities are increasingly adopting the philosophy that prevention is better than cure.
Fitness parks play a vital role in promoting daily physical activity as a routine part of life, rather than an expensive commitment.

Examples of this preventive approach:

  • Installing heart rate monitoring stations for health tracking.
  • Introducing QR code workouts, where users scan codes for guided exercises.
  • Partnering with healthcare providers for wellness awareness campaigns.

The result: healthier citizens, lower stress levels, and a more active urban population.


6. Global Examples of Successful Fitness Park Initiatives

a. Singapore

The city-state’s “ActiveSG” program includes hundreds of outdoor gyms across neighborhoods, encouraging fitness as part of national culture.

b. Barcelona, Spain

The “Healthy Parks, Healthy People” initiative integrates workout zones into scenic waterfront parks, blending tourism and wellness.

c. Seoul, South Korea

Seoul’s riverside fitness parks along the Han River attract thousands of residents daily, featuring modern outdoor equipment and smart exercise technology.

d. New York City, USA

The “Shape Up NYC” project provides free fitness classes and outdoor gyms in public parks, promoting inclusivity in physical wellness.

Each of these cities demonstrates how strategic urban planning can transform public spaces into engines of health and happiness.


7. The Role of Technology in Modern Fitness Parks

The future of public fitness spaces lies in smart technology integration.
Modern parks are evolving beyond static equipment, using data and interactivity to enhance engagement.

Innovations include:

  • Smart exercise machines that track performance and sync with mobile apps.
  • AR-guided workouts for interactive training experiences.
  • Energy-harvesting equipment that generates electricity from user motion.

These advancements make fitness parks more engaging while aligning with sustainable smart city initiatives.


8. Challenges and Considerations

While public fitness parks offer numerous benefits, cities must also address potential challenges:

  • Maintenance costs: Equipment and safety checks require consistent funding.
  • Weather limitations: Outdoor environments may discourage year-round use.
  • Inclusivity gaps: Ensuring equitable distribution across all urban areas remains essential.

To sustain long-term success, municipalities need strong partnerships with private sponsors, community groups, and local governments to maintain both physical infrastructure and social engagement.


Conclusion

The rise of public fitness parks represents a transformative shift in urban design and public health policy.
By investing in open, accessible spaces for physical activity, cities are nurturing healthier citizens and stronger communities.

More than just gyms without walls, these parks embody a vision of inclusive wellness, sustainable living, and social connection — core pillars of the modern city.
As more urban centers embrace this model, public fitness parks will continue to shape the future of active, resilient, and health-conscious societies.
